how download mysql
Guia pas a pas per descarregar MySQL per a Windows i macOS mitjançant diferents mètodes:
En aquest tutorial, aprendrem les diferents maneres / enfocaments per veure com podeu descarregar MySQL i començar a utilitzar-lo en un parell de minuts.
MySQL es pot descarregar com a instal·lador autònom per a diferents sistemes operatius, o com a imatge / arxiu comprimit, i el més fàcil és fer servir docker per a MySQL si només voleu aprendre i explorar MySQL.
A més, tingueu en compte que MySQL està disponible com a edició de comunitat (gratuïta) i empresarial (de pagament) per descarregar.
A efectes més pràctics, la instal·lació de mySMySQLQL mitjançant la imatge d’instal·lació i acoblament resol la majoria dels casos d’ús. Aquí veurem aquests dos enfocaments per a sistemes operatius basats en Mac i Windows.
Què aprendreu:
Descàrrega MySql mitjançant l'instal·lador
MySQL està disponible per descarregar-lo com a instal·lador de paquets independent tant per a Windows com per a macOS.
Vegem els detalls de cadascun d’aquests.
Instal·lació de MySQL a Windows
a) Requisits previs: Abans d’iniciar el procés d’instal·lació, tingueu en compte que MySQL Installer requereix .NET Framework 4.5.2 (Si teniu una versió anterior del marc .NET, actualitzeu-la per començar el procés d’instal·lació).
b) Descarregueu l'instal·lador de la comunitat MySQL des de la font aquí. (La versió actual de MySQL mentre escriviu aquest tutorial és la 8.0.20. Si necessiteu descarregar una versió específica de MySQL, podeu consultar l’instal·lador respectiu aquí i trieu la versió que voleu instal·lar).
quin és el millor sistema operatiu
Trieu l'instal·lador segons si la versió de Windows que utilitzeu sigui de 32 bits o 64 bits (podeu consultar l'enllaç aquí per conèixer la versió del sistema operatiu que utilitzeu).
c) Després de descarregar l'instal·lador, obriu l'exe de l'instal·lador i continueu amb les instruccions. Tingueu en compte que necessitareu una connexió a Internet activa, ja que l’instal·lador és un intèrpret d’ordres i descarrega els productes seleccionats per Internet un cop triats durant el procés d’instal·lació.
Per triar la configuració, podeu escollir el fitxer 'Programador per defecte' que s’encarrega de gairebé tot el necessari per a les necessitats de desenvolupament / proves.
d) Un cop finalitzada la configuració, si heu escollit instal·lar el client per a MySQL (MySQL Workbench, que és una comunitat / descàrrega gratuïta), podreu connectar la vostra instància de servidor; en cas contrari, podeu comprovar la instal·lació des de la línia d’ordres executant l’ordre següent .
C:> 'C:Program FilesMySQLMySQL Server 8.0inmysql' test
Instal·lació de MySQL a MacOS
# 1) Per instal·lar / descarregar MySQL a macOS mitjançant la imatge del disc (.dmg) o l’instal·lador: descarregueu el fitxer d’imatges del disc per a l’edició de la comunitat des de aquí
# 2) Un cop descarregat el fitxer dmg, feu doble clic per muntar la imatge del disc i inicieu el procés d’instal·lació seguint les instruccions del paquet d’instal·lació. Seguiu les captures de pantalla següents per al procés d'instal·lació pas a pas.
# 3) Un cop finalitzada la instal·lació, per activar el servidor MySQL, podeu obrir les preferències de MySql i activar el servidor MySQL si encara no està activat.
Obriu les preferències del sistema i feu clic a la icona MySQL.
El panell de preferències de MySQL s'obrirà ara i podreu veure l'estat del servidor MySQL. Si encara no s’executa, podeu activar el servidor des d’allà.
# 4) Ara comprovem si la nostra instal·lació té èxit o no comprovant la versió des de la línia d’ordres. Obriu l’indicatiu del terminal i aneu al directori d’instal·lació de MySQL que és per defecte
/usr/local/mysql/bin
Executeu l'ordre següent per comprovar la versió.
./mysql -V
Si veieu el límit de sortida a continuació, vol dir que la vostra instal·lació ha estat correcta.
./mysql Ver 8.0.20 for macos10.15 on x86_64 (MySQL Community Server - GPL)
# 5) Per tal d’utilitzar MySQL des de la línia d’ordres, podeu continuar utilitzant la línia d’ordres o el terminal (amb la contrasenya establerta durant el procés d’instal·lació) o descarregar aplicacions client MySQL com MySQL Workbench per accedir mitjançant GUI.
Explorem algunes opcions de línia de comandes. Per començar amb el shell MySQL, executeu les ordres següents.
./mysql -u root -p
Ara se us demanarà la contrasenya (heu d’introduir la que s’ha introduït durant la instal·lació, suposem que establiu la contrasenya com a 'contrasenya') i, a la sol·licitud, introduïu la contrasenya. Una vegada que l’autenticació tingui èxit, l’usuari hauria d’iniciar sessió al shell MySQL.
Intentem executar una ordre de mostra per veure si l'intèrpret d'ordres funciona correctament o no. Executeu l'ordre següent a l'intèrpret d'ordres MySQL.
SHOW DATABASES;
Hauríeu de poder veure la sortida següent de l'ordre.
MySQL Docker Image
Instal·lar MySQL a través d’una imatge d’acoblament com a contenidor d’acoblament és l’enfocament més senzill si només voleu aprendre MySQL i no voleu instal·lar el programari / servidor complet al vostre sistema.
Docker us permet activar, activar i apagar ràpidament els contenidors que contenen el programari necessari, que en aquest cas és el servidor MySQL.
Vegem els passos que caldrien per instal·lar MySQL com a imatge de Docker.
# 1) Per utilitzar la imatge de Docker, haureu d’instal·lar Docker en funció del vostre sistema operatiu. Per instal·lar Docker, seguiu les instruccions aquí
# 2) Un cop instal·lat el motor Docker, hauríem de descarregar (o extreure) la imatge de Docker des del hub Docker. Vegem l'ordre que es pot utilitzar per extreure la imatge de Docker per a l'edició del servidor de comunitats.
Executeu l'ordre següent al terminal o al símbol del sistema.
docker pull mysql/mysql-server:tag
Aquí, l'etiqueta representa la versió de l'edició MySQL Community Server que voleu descarregar. Si no esteu buscant una versió específica, només podeu ometre els detalls de l'etiqueta i executar l'ordre següent (Això obtindria la imatge de la darrera edició disponible de la MySQL Community Edition).
docker pull mysql/mysql-server
# 3) Un cop descarregada la imatge de Docker, podem provar de llistar les imatges i veure si podem trobar una imatge de MySQL a la llista que es mostra. Executeu l'ordre següent al terminal (per a sistemes basats en Linux).
docker image ls | grep 'mysql-server'
Si veieu la sortida com es mostra a continuació, això significaria que la vostra imatge Docker s'ha descarregat correctament.
# 4) Ara executem un contenidor contra la imatge Docker que acabem de baixar. Anomenaríem el contenidor com a ‘’ Mysql-docker-demo ” . Executeu l'ordre següent per iniciar el contenidor des de la imatge.
docker run --name='mysql-docker-demo' -d mysql/mysql-server
# 5) Ara, per obtenir la contrasenya definida mentre s’executa el contenidor Docker, podem obtenir els detalls dels registres de Docker i reiniciar aquesta contrasenya mitjançant l’ordre ALTER.
Executeu l'ordre següent al terminal:
docker logs mysql-docker-demo 2>&1 | grep GENERATED
Tingueu en compte que 'Mysql-docker-demo' a l'ordre anterior hi ha el nom del contenidor de la base. Si heu anomenat el contenidor de manera diferent, haureu de substituir-lo pel nom del contenidor.
Si el vostre contenidor Docker s’inicia correctament, veureu la sortida tal com es mostra a continuació.
(Entrypoint) GENERATED ROOT PASSWORD: *ovIDej0cNAr(apq0jWuf4KdOpI
# 6) Ara iniciaríem sessió al mysql shell al contenidor Docker amb la contrasenya generada.
Executeu l'ordre següent.
docker exec -it mysql-docker-demo mysql -u root -p
Quan se us demani una contrasenya, introduïu la del pas número 5 anterior. Un cop introduït, hauríeu iniciat la sessió al client MySQL al contenidor Docker.
En aquest moment, si introduïu una ordre com ara MOSTRA LES BASES DE DADES; llavors llançaria un error i demanaria actualitzar / canviar la contrasenya per defecte.
mysql> SHOW DATABASES; 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
# 7) Restablim ara la contrasenya mitjançant l'ordre ALTER.
ALTER USER ‘root’ @ ‘localhost’ IDENTIFICAT PER ‘contrasenya’;
Aquí, 'contrasenya' és la contrasenya real que voleu establir per a l'usuari root. Podeu canviar-lo a qualsevol valor que siga adequat i desitjat.
# 8) Ara provarem d'executar una senzilla ordre per validar la nostra instal·lació. Executaríem l’ordre SHOW DATABASES; per obtenir els detalls de totes les bases de dades disponibles.
Aquí teniu la sortida de l’ordre
mysql> mostra BASES DE DADES;
+ ------- +
| Base de dades |
+ ------- +
| informació_esquema |
| mysql |
| performance_schema |
| sys |
+ ------- +
4 files en conjunt (0,00 segons)
# 9) Amb això, ara hem iniciat amb èxit el contenidor Docker amb instal·lació de MySQL i ara es podria utilitzar per executar qualsevol ordre de MySQL, tal com ho feu amb la instal·lació en una màquina local.
També podeu iniciar / aturar el contenidor Docker sota demanda quan i quan sigui necessari.
Per aturar el contenidor docker MySQL, podeu utilitzar l'ordre següent.
docker stop mysql-docker-demo
Per tornar a iniciar el contenidor Docker, podeu utilitzar l'ordre següent.
docker start mysql-docker-demo
MySQL Enterprise Edition
MySQL és una base de dades de codi obert que s’utilitza àmpliament.
L’edició Enterprise és propietat d’Oracle i inclou un conjunt d’eines i funcions que inclouen només la versió de pagament (la versió gratuïta és l’edició MySQL Community).
MySQL Enterprise Edition està disponible al núvol Oracle com a servei completament gestionat.
A continuació es presenten algunes estimacions sobre el cost de l'edició MySQL Enterprise:
Edició | Subscripció anual (USD) |
---|---|
Edició estàndard MySQL | 2000 - 4000 |
MySQL Enterprise Edition | 5000-10000 |
Comprovar Full d’Oracle Costing per obtenir més informació.
Les versions de pagament de MySQL vénen amb assistència tècnica i assistència de l’equip de MySQL, així com amb altres eines de control com Còpia de seguretat, Xifratge, Tallafoc, etc.
Preguntes i respostes freqüents
Q # 1) MySQL es pot descarregar gratuïtament?
Resposta: MySQL està disponible en diverses edicions. L'edició de la comunitat es pot descarregar i utilitzar de manera gratuïta, mentre que les altres variants, com ara les edicions MySQL Standard i MySQL Enterprise, tenen un cost de subscripció anual, ja que inclouen assistència al núvol i assistència tècnica de l'equip de MySQL.
Per utilitzar el codi obert MySQL amb finalitats comercials, podeu utilitzar MariaDB que es basa en la base de dades MySQL.
Q # 2) Com instal·lar MySQL Client?
Resposta: MySQL Client es descarrega com a part de la instal·lació estàndard del servidor MySQL. El client MySQL es pot iniciar des del terminal o de l'indicador d'ordres navegant al directori tal com s'esmenta a continuació per a Mac / Linux o Windows.
MAC - /usr/local/mysql/bin WINDOWS - C:\Program Files\MySQL\MySQL Server 8.0
El client de línia d'ordres MySQL es pot iniciar executant el fitxer MySQL executable als directoris anteriors.
Per utilitzar un client basat en GUI, podeu descarregar MySQL workbench aquí triant la combinació de sistema operatiu adequada.
P # 3) Com puc descarregar MySQL per a Windows?
Resposta: MySQL està disponible per a gairebé tots els sistemes operatius principals, com macOS, Linux i Windows. Per a Windows, es podria descarregar com a fitxer executable o zip.
Consulteu els detalls de la descàrrega aquí a la pàgina de descàrrega oficial de MySQL.
En aquest tutorial hem detallat els passos d’instal·lació complets per descarregar / configurar i instal·lar l’edició MySQL Community Server al Windows.
Conclusió
En aquest tutorial, hem après sobre les diverses maneres mitjançant les quals podeu descarregar MySQL al vostre ordinador de sobretaula / portàtil amb diferents sistemes operatius.
Vam discutir sobre la validació de la instal·lació del servidor de comunitats MySQL a les plataformes Windows i macOS. També vam aprendre sobre l’ús de Docker per començar a desenvolupar el servidor MySQL i vam conèixer com començar ràpidament amb el servidor MySQL.
Espero que aquest tutorial aclareixi totes les vostres preguntes sobre la descàrrega de MySQL.
Lectura recomanada
- Top 10 de programari de base de dades gratuït per a Windows, Linux i Mac
- Declaració MySQL Delete: suprimiu la sintaxi i els exemples d'ordres
- Tutorial MySQL Create Table amb exemples
- Tutorial MySQL Create View amb exemples de codi
- Tipus de dades MySQL | Quins són els diferents tipus de dades a MySQL
- Tutorial MySQL JOIN: Interior, exterior, creuat, esquerre, dret i autònom
- Tutorial de la declaració d'actualització de MySQL: actualització de sintaxi i exemples de consulta
- Top 40 de les millors preguntes i respostes d’entrevistes de MySQL (preguntes del 2021)
- Què és MySQL i per què s'utilitza?